Erik Persson Advances to Semifinal After Chaotic Start at World Championship

Erik Persson made it to the semifinal on 200 meter breaststroke in the World Championship. But it was by a hair – a three hundredth margin. A messy start almost ruined it. I almost started shaking, says Persson who made it to the next round as 16th and last man.

Erik Persson became only the second Swede, alongside Victor Johansson's two finals, to succeed in advancing from the trials so far in the World Championship in Singapore.

But the start almost failed him.

Or the starts.

In the first trial, the swimmers were called down from the block again.

Something happened so we had to go down, it was a bit strange. They kept us for a very long time too, I was standing up on the block and started to shake, says the 31-year-old.

”Came in wrong”

In the second trial, they took off, but Persson ended up far behind.

I came in wrong in the first 50 meters and had to work my way into it. That made me stumble at the end, says Persson who got a final time of 2.11,34, almost seven tenths over his season's best and just under four seconds over his own Swedish record.

The World Championship silver medalist on the distance in 2022 took the last semifinal spot with a margin of three hundredths.

The plan for the semifinal is clear:

It's to try to come in at the right tempo in the first 50 meters and then keep the second and third fairly even. So hopefully, you have some strength left in the last 30, he says.

Near for Åstedt

Sofia Åstedt was only one hundredth over her personal record on 100 meters freestyle and swam in at 54,47.

Just nine hundredths from a semifinal spot.

I'm 20th in the World Championship so I'm damn pleased. It's clear that it would have been fun to swim in the afternoon (in the semifinal), I might have been able to swim even faster then, but being one hundredth over my "pers" in a trial is great, says the 21-year-old Elfsborg swimmer.
